Head of Hamas Political Bureau Ismail Haniyeh offered on Wednesday evening his sincere congratulations to Qatari Emir His Highness Tamim bin Hamad al-Thani on reconciliation with Arab states and the success of Al-Ula summit.
In a press release, Hamas reported that Haniyeh welcomed the Solidarity Agreement announced during the summit, which was attended by the Gulf leaders in addition to Egypt, as an “Arab and Islamic achievement.”
Haniyeh said that this achievement “will enhance joint Arab action and efforts to defend Arab and Muslim issues, foremost among them the Palestinian cause.”
The top Hamas leader also said: “This move will positively affect the Palestinian cause and bring it back to the focus point of the Arab attention and achieved support for our people’s right to end the occupation and establish their independent state with Jerusalem as its capital.”
Hamas chief praised all efforts exerted by the various sides, foremost among them Kuwait, to restore ties between the Gulf neighbours, hoping that this summit would “reinforce the values of solidarity and consensus among all Arab states.”
